Kind of agree with other people on that one, i'm not a portrait / body shot person more a landscape but :

 

1) Backround color + model top green, not for me

2) Somes lights / shadows and contrasts issues (Don't know the lense you used, but at 1.8 it could be just too soft and not rendering enough contrast / sharpness).

3) Green ground background needs to be "tighten"

4) No need to shoot at F1.8 if you don't intend to have any bokeh or voluntary "softness".
